Fatbeam delivers broadband access services to business enterprises, healthcare providers, educational institutions, and government entities in the Western United States. Its fiber-based offerings start at 1 gigabit Ethernet and scale up to 400 gigabits per second, with options for dark fiber. This capacity supports data-intensive connectivity needs across diverse sectors. The company expanded its footprint in 2021 through the acquisition of Tek-Hut, enhancing its service reach and capabilities.

Based in Coeur d'Alene, Idaho, Fatbeam operates as a mid-sized regional telecommunications provider in the Western United States. In June 2026, Fatbeam secured a major E-Rate contract with Boise School District.
